1. Introduction

Welcome to the KORP Application.

KORP is a Human Resource Management System (HRMS) developed by Humanic Studio exclusively for PT. Kurnia Oryza Reksa Perkasa ("PT. KORP"). The application serves as the company's operational system to support employee administration, attendance management, work schedule management, leave requests, documentation of specific work activities, and payroll processing.

The KORP Application is not a public application and does not provide self-registration for users. All user accounts are created, managed, and deactivated by administrators appointed by PT. KORP in accordance with the company's internal policies.

Humanic Studio acts as the developer and technology service provider of the application, while PT. Kurnia Oryza Reksa Perkasa is responsible for managing employment-related operational information processed through the KORP Application. Humanic Studio provides and maintains the technology services that support the operation of the application.

KORP is designed to support the company's administrative processes without processing information unrelated to the operational functions of the application. Every permission requested by the application has a clearly defined purpose and is used only when the user accesses the relevant feature.

We are committed to processing user information responsibly, transparently, and securely in accordance with the company's operational purposes as described in this Privacy Policy.

4. Information We Process

4.1 Employment Administration Information

As part of employment administration, the Company Administrator and/or users may provide the following information according to the company's operational requirements

  • Full Name
  • Employee Identification Number (Internal)
  • National Identity Number (NIK)
  • Email Address
  • Phone Number
  • Residential Address
  • Job Position
  • Employment Status
  • Work Shift
  • Province
  • City
  • Tax Identification Number (NPWP)
  • BPJS Health Number
  • BPJS Employment Number
  • Bank Account Number
  • Profile Photo

This information is processed to support employment administration, tax administration, Indonesia's social security (BPJS) administration, and payroll processing in accordance with the company's internal policies.

The KORP Application does not store copies or photographs of the Indonesian National Identity Card (KTP). The application stores only the National Identity Number (NIK) as part of employment administration.

Providing certain information listed above is not always a technical requirement for using the application. However, incomplete information may affect the completeness of employment administration in accordance with PT. KORP's internal policies.

4.2 Attendance Information

When users perform Clock In or Clock Out, the application processes:

  • An attendance selfie for attendance documentation.
  • Location information at the time attendance is recorded.
  • The time the attendance is recorded.

This information is recorded as part of the attendance records and may be accessed by authorized personnel of the company according to their assigned responsibilities.

The KORP Application does not implement location restrictions (geofencing) as a requirement for recording attendance. Users may record attendance wherever necessary to perform their assigned duties, including while working outside the office.

Location information is processed only when users perform attendance activities and is not used for continuous location tracking or background location collection.

4.3 Work Activity Documentation

Certain job roles require work documentation as part of daily operational activities.

When users utilize these features, the application may process photographic documentation, including:

  • Patrol documentation and QR Code scanning for security personnel.
  • Before-and-after work documentation for cleaning service personnel.
  • Vehicle condition documentation before and after use by drivers.
  • Documentation of equipment conditions, damage reports, and completed repairs by technicians or mechanics.

Such documentation is processed solely to support work execution in accordance with each user's assigned responsibilities and is not used for any purpose unrelated to the company's operational activities.

6. Permissions Used

The KORP Application requests only the permissions necessary to support specific application features. Each permission has a direct relationship with the functionality being used by the user.

6.1 Camera

Camera permission is required for features involving operational documentation, including:

  • Capturing attendance selfies during Clock In and Clock Out.
  • Security patrol documentation.
  • Cleaning service before-and-after documentation.
  • Vehicle condition documentation before and after use.
  • Equipment inspection, damage reports, and repair documentation.

The camera is activated only when users intentionally access features requiring image capture.

6.2 Location

Location information is processed only when users perform Clock In or Clock Out.

Location is recorded as part of attendance records so the company can identify where attendance activities occur according to its operational requirements.

The KORP Application does not implement geofencing and does not continuously monitor or collect background location information.

6.3 Calendar

Calendar permission supports leave administration features, allowing users to manage leave schedules according to the company's operational requirements.

6.4 Notifications

Notification permission is used to deliver operational information, including:

  • Leave request status.
  • Leave approval or rejection.
  • Changes to work schedules or shifts.
  • Other employment-related notifications.

6.5 Photo Library

Photo Library permission allows users to select existing images stored on their device for features that require photographic documentation.

The application does not access, organize, or scan the user's entire photo library.

6.6 Microphone

On certain devices, microphone permission may be requested automatically as part of the operating system's camera framework.

The KORP Application does not use the microphone to record users' voices, conversations, or audio for any operational purpose.


7. Third-Party Services

To support the operation, reliability, and security of the application, KORP utilizes trusted third-party technology services.

The application currently uses the following services:

  • Firebase Authentication for user authentication.
  • Cloud Firestore for operational application data.
  • Firebase Storage for documents and photographs uploaded through the application.
  • Firebase Cloud Messaging (FCM) for push notifications.
  • Google Maps Platform for location-related features.
  • Gemini API, provided by Google, to support the AI chatbot feature.

These providers may process only the information necessary to perform their respective services and are subject to their own privacy policies.


8. Use of Artificial Intelligence (AI)

The KORP Application provides an AI-powered chatbot based on Google's Gemini API to assist users by providing information and answering questions submitted through the application.

Users are responsible for the information they provide to the chatbot. We recommend that users do not submit personal information, confidential company information, or other sensitive information unrelated to the intended use of the application.

Responses generated by the AI chatbot are intended solely for informational purposes. They are not used as the basis for employment administration, employment relationships, or company policy decisions.
